Biodegradable Sensor Arrays Market is anticipated to expand from $207.8 million in 2024 to $519.7 million by 2034, growing at a CAGR of approximately 9.6%. The Biodegradable Sensor Arrays Market encompasses the development and deployment of eco-friendly sensor systems designed to decompose naturally after use. These arrays are pivotal in medical, environmental, and agricultural applications, offering sustainable alternatives to traditional electronic sensors. As environmental regulations tighten and demand for green technology rises, this market is poised for significant growth. Innovations focus on materials science and bioengineering to enhance performance while ensuring environmental compatibility, thus addressing both technological and ecological imperatives.
The Biodegradable Sensor Arrays Market is poised for significant expansion, fueled by advancements in sustainable technology and increasing environmental consciousness. Within this market, the healthcare segment leads, driven by the demand for eco-friendly medical devices that minimize environmental impact. Biodegradable sensors in patient monitoring and diagnostics are particularly prominent, offering sustainable alternatives to traditional electronic devices. The agricultural sector is the second highest performing segment, with biodegradable soil sensors aiding in precision farming and sustainable agriculture practices.

The Biodegradable Sensor Arrays Market is experiencing robust growth due to heightened environmental awareness and demand for sustainable technologies. The surge in eco-friendly innovations is a key trend, as companies prioritize biodegradable materials to reduce electronic waste. This shift is propelled by stringent government regulations on e-waste management and disposal, fostering a sustainable approach in sensor technology development. Advancements in materials science are driving the creation of high-performance biodegradable sensors, enhancing functionality while ensuring environmental compatibility. The integration of these sensors into various applications, such as healthcare and agriculture, is expanding their market presence. In healthcare, biodegradable sensors are revolutionizing patient monitoring by offering safe, temporary solutions that dissolve after use, minimizing the need for removal surgeries. In agriculture, these sensors enable precise monitoring of soil health and crop conditions, promoting sustainable farming practices.
